Key Features of High-Performing Casino Affiliate Programs
Not all casino affiliate programs are created equal. To maximize your ROI, focus on these critical elements when selecting a program to join:
- Commission Models: Look for programs offering a mix of revenue share (typically 25% to 50% of net gaming revenue) and CPA (cost per acquisition) options. Some top-tier partners even provide hybrid deals that blend both structures.
- Player Retention Tools: The best programs provide affiliates with exclusive bonuses, personalized landing pages, and real-time player tracking. These tools help you convert traffic and keep players engaged longer.
- Payment Reliability: Choose programs with a proven track record of on-time payments, multiple payout methods (including crypto), and no negative carryover (where player winnings are deducted from your future earnings).
- Licensing and Reputation: Partner only with casinos licensed in reputable jurisdictions like Malta, UKGC, or Curacao. A trusted brand converts better and reduces the risk of chargebacks or player disputes.
- Geo-Targeting: Many programs excel in specific markets. If your audience is based in Canada, Australia, or Europe, ensure the casino accepts those currencies and offers localized payment methods.
By prioritizing these features, you can filter out low-quality programs and focus on partners that align with your traffic sources and promotional style.
Content Strategies That Drive Casino Affiliate Conversions
Creating content for a casino niche requires a delicate balance between informative value and persuasive marketing. Generic listicles of top casinos rarely outperform well-researched, user-focused articles. Consider these proven content types that consistently generate affiliate revenue:
- In-Depth Casino Reviews: Write 1500+ word reviews that cover game selection, withdrawal speeds, customer support quality, and mobile experience. Include screenshots and honest pros/cons to build trust.
- Strategy Guides: Articles like “How to Maximize Blackjack Bonuses” or “Slot Volatility Explained” attract players seeking value. Embed your affiliate links naturally within these actionable tips.
- Bonus Comparisons: Create regularly updated comparison tables for welcome b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. These pages often rank well for “best casino bonus” searches and have high click-through rates.
- News and Updates: Cover new game releases, regulatory changes, or exclusive promotions. Timely content keeps your site fresh and encourages repeat visitors.
Remember to always disclose your affiliate relationship clearly. Transparency not only meets legal requirements in most jurisdictions but also builds credibility with your audience—a skeptical reader who trusts you is more likely to click and deposit.
Optimizing for SEO Without Triggering Penalties
Search engines take a cautious stance toward gambling content due to regulatory sensitivity. To succeed in casino affiliate SEO without risking deindexation, follow these best practices:
- Focus on User Intent: Avoid excessive gambling terminology that might flag as spam. Instead, target informational queries like “how online casino bonuses work” or “safe gambling tips.”
- Build Backlinks Naturally: Guest post on industry blogs, contribute to gambling forums, or collaborate with other affiliates. Steer clear of link farms or paid links, which can trigger manual penalties.
- Use Structured Data: Implement schema markup for reviews, tables, and ratings. This helps search engines understand your content and may earn rich snippets.
- Prioritize Page Speed and Mobile: Many casino players browse on smartphones. Optimize images, use caching, and ensure your site loads in under three seconds to reduce bounce rates.
Additionally, stay updated on Google’s guidelines for “Your Money or Your Life” (YMYL) topics. High-quality editorial oversight and author expertise signals can significantly boost your rankings in this competitive vertical.
Tracking, Testing, and Scaling Your Campaigns
Once your content is live, tracking becomes the backbone of your affiliate income. Most casino programs offer real-time dashboards, but advanced affiliates use third-party tools like Voluum or RedTrack for granular analysis. Test different elements relentlessly:
- Landing Pages: A/B test headline variations, button colors, and bonus offers. Even a 2% improvement in CTR can compound into significant earnings.
- Traffic Sources: Compare organic search results against paid social ads or native advertising. Casino traffic from specific countries often converts differently, so allocate budget based on data.
- Player Value: Use UTM parameters to tag each player source. Identify which channels bring high-rollers versus casual players, then double down on the most profitable segments.
Scaling requires reinvestment. Use early profits to outsource content writing, buy premium tools, or expand into new languages. Consistent optimization turns a good affiliate program into a sustainable online business.
